Mission Statement

THE WASHINGTON LITTLE CAPITALS IS A TIER I YOUTH HOCKEY ORGANIZATION WHOSE TEAMS PARTICIPATE WITHIN THE GUIDELINES OF THE USA HOCKEY AND THE ATLANTIC YOUTH HOCKEY LEAGUE. THE PRIMARY EXEMPT PURPOSE OF THE ORGANIZATION IS TO PROMOTE YOUTH HOCKEY BY IDENTIFYING TALENTED YOUTH HOCKEY PLAYERS AND COACHES, WORKING WITH OTHER YOUTH HOCKEY CLUBS TO FOSTER THE GROWTH OF THE SPORT, AND TO PROVIDE A SAFE AND FUN ENVIRONMENT FOR INDIVIDUAL PLAYERS TO DEVELOP THEIR SKILLS WHILE COMPETING IN ONE OF THE TOP YOUTH LEAGUES IN THE UNITED STATES.
